Brand Positioning is a strategy that brands use to differentiate themselves from other brands and create the most unique impression in the minds of the consumers.
A perceptual map (also called as a positioning map), is a visual representation of how consumers perceive a brand.
Brand perceptual maps are valuable tools for visualizing consumers’ perceptions of a brand compared to how they perceive its competition.
It is the best qualitative method to understand how a brand is performing in the market, and what the consumers feel about it.

- Benefits will stay the same because in real terms the adjustment will only match the inflation rate. There is no real increase in the purchasing power of the money received. Inflation decreases the purchasing power of the currency, that means that $100 today buys less than $100 a year ago. If the adjustment only covers the inflation rate, there is no real gain but at least there is no real loss either.

When a country exports more than it imports, it is said that the country has a trade surplus. On the other hand, when a country imports more than it exports, it is said that the country has a trade deficit.
The term "long run" refers to a time frame during which all cost and production elements are movable. A business will eventually look for the production technology that will enable it to produce the necessary level of output for the least amount of money.
The long run is a theoretical concept in economics where all markets are in equilibrium, all prices have fully adjusted, and all quantities are in equilibrium. The short-run, where there are certain restrictions and markets are not completely in equilibrium, contrasts with the long-run.
